From a81db8b3159e72a6d2ecb2318024316e4aa30933 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Philip Reames Date: Tue, 15 Dec 2020 12:33:51 -0800 Subject: [PATCH] [LV] Restructure handling of -prefer-predicate-over-epilogue option [NFC] This should be purely non-functional. When touching this code for another reason, I found the handling of the PredicateOrDontVectorize piece here very confusing.
